From Wikipedia: "Also in 2003, a division of Mazda in Japan released the Roadster Coupé, with an fixed hardtop roof. The body structure was reworked to incorporate the roof and gave a substantial increase in chassis rigidity with a weight increase of 10 kg (22 lb). Production was limited to 179 units for Japan only. This was to become one of the rarest forms of the MX-5." |

Alfa built the Spider for 26 years without offering it as a coupe, I don't know that they'll change that for the new version. Some of the forgettable fwd convertibles they made in the last fifteen to twenty years were available as coupes (and you could count the 8C, I suppose) but I'd be surprised if we see a coupe of the new MX-5/AR car.
